What Is WinZip?

WinZip is a trialware file archiver and compressor for Windows, macOS, iOS and Android developed by WinZip Computing. WinZip allows you to compress files to open compressed files in .zip format.

WinZip also has built-in support for the most popular file compression and archive formats including gzip, hqx, cab, Unix compress, and tar. It can also unpack some other archive file formats.

The main features of WinZip are listed below:

  • Zip files to reduce email attachment size.
  • Unzip all major file formats.
  • Protect files with banking-level encryption.
  • Access and manage files on your PC, network and clouds.
  • Connect to Dropbox, Google Drive, OneDrive and others.

Why so many people choose WinZip?

Why Can You Choose WinZip?

Besides the WinZip is a piece of free-virus and safe software, there are a lot of other reasons for you to choose WinZip.

First, compressing your files to a significantly smaller size can save the space of your storage devices.

Second, smaller file size reduces the bandwidth required to share files over your network, enjoying better uploading and downloading speed.

Third, zip and send large file attachments to clients and partners without worrying that they will bounce back or exceed server limits.

Forth, organize and store large groups of files by zipping them into a single package, while keeping their original folder structures intact.

Fifth, open and extract files selectively without having to unzip the compressed folder.

Sixth, open, edit and resave a zipped file directly from its compressed folder without having to unzip it.

Seventh, another important advantage of WinZip is security and privacy. All of WinZip’s compression products are equipped with AES encryption, providing excellent protection for the files and folders. Also, WinZip allows you to back up and protect vital files with a few simple clicks and no extra investment. But this feature only available in the WinZip Pro version.

How to Uninstall WinZip?

Therefore, do you know how to uninstall WinZip completely? This part will show you how to completely uninstall WinZip from your PC safely and efficiently. Please note that removing a folder with an application isn’t a proper way. Everything needs to be cleaned and eliminated once and for all.

Now, here is the tutorial.

1. To uninstall WinZip, you need to quit it first. Go to the Task Manager and switch to the Processes tab. 

2. Select WinZip and right-click it, and then choose End Task.

3. After that, open Control Panel.

4. Choose Uninstall a program under the Programs section. 

5. Select WinZip and right-click it.

6. Then choose Uninstall to continue and wait for the process to be finished.

7. After uninstalling WinZip, there may be some fragments remaining in some system folders and you need to check for that.

8. Press the Windows key and R key together to open the Run dalog.

9. Type regedit in the box and click OK to continue.

10. Then navigate to the path: Computer\H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\*\shellex\ContextMenuHandlers\WinZip

11. Select WinZip folder and right-click it, and then choose Delete to continue.

delete WinZip folder

12. Then press the Ctrl key and F key together to open the Find tool, use it to find all WinZip folders and delete them.

13. Open File Explorer, switch the View tab, choose Options, and click Change folder and search options.

14. In the pop-up window, go to the View tab.

15. Then check the options Show hidden files and folders and click Apply and OK to continue.

16. Then go to the three paths: C:/Users/Name/AppData/Local, C:/Users/Name/AppData/Roaming and C:/ProgramData.

17. Check whether there is a WinZip folder in these paths. If yes, delete it.

After all steps are finished, you have completely uninstalled WinZip from your computer and you can download a safe one from its official website to install.

Suggestion to Use WinZip

Although WinZip and WinZip website is free-virus and safe, there is still a chance that the WinZip may be affected or WinZip causes damage to your computer, as the users mentioned in the forum.

So, when using WinZip on your computer, there are some suggestions for you.

Suggestion 1. Download WinZip from a Safe and Reliable Source

Make sure you get and maintain your WinZip from a secure source. The most secure one is the official site. So, it is recommended to download and install WinZip from its official site.

Suggestion 2. Do Not Open Unknown Files

As mentioned above, WinZip is a safe program, but the file WinZip zipped or unzipped may be affected by a virus. So, the WinZip and your computer may be affected. In order to keep your computer and safe, do not open files from an unknown source.

Suggestion 3. Install the Latest Version of WinZip

When using WinZip on your computer, please install the latest version of the software. The outdated version of the software is easily attacked by malware or virus. The software update is able to fix some bugs. So, when using WinZip on your computer, please remember to download and install the latest version.

Suggestion 4. Scan Your Computer Regularly

No one can guarantee that the file or the software is 100% safe. So, performing the virus scan on your computer regularly is necessary. For example, after downloading WinZip from its official site and before installing, you can run a virus scan and check whether the file you download is safe.

To scan your computer, Windows provides a built-in tool – Windows Defender. Therefore, you can use this tool to scan your computer for malware or virus so as to keep your computer safe.
